have recurring check engine lite

Asked by BC Jan 10, 2016 at 04:11 PM about the 2010 Chrysler PT Cruiser Wagon FWD

Question type: Maintenance & Repair

had fixed by dealer at 98000 miles warranty fix.went back to catalytic converter.coil.plugs.wires.now at 107000 miles same lite and problem! lite stays on and test says I have a miss at number 4 plug. any ideas! was told dealers do not like to put much time in on warranty fixes.it all starts with engine running rough like a bad choke...same issue at different times...I do not want to  go thru the same process again if I can help it.

If the dealer "fixed" it under warranty and one of the repairs was the cyl #4 plug and coil and it was less than 12 months or 12k miles ago it should be covered by the previous repair. If you don't like their answer they give you can always tell them not to do anything more. The receipt from that repair should have the warranty printed on it somewhere.
